  • Smexxyfox - Heavens Tear
    Smexxyfox - Heavens Tear Posts: 722 Arc User
    edited March 2009
    Its pretty annoying but here is the basics...

    If your char is on dry land the pet can go into the water with no problems, even way over his head.
    If your char stands in the water thats only ankle deep your pet might stay out but lots of time it will still vanish.
    If you stand on a rock in the middle of the water(ie you are aove the waterline) your pet wont vanish.

    soo just move from one highpoint to the next and send your pet into the wet bits to lure mobs closer if u cant directly reach them.
